This is a ceremonial resolution (not a policy bill) commending Nigerian artist Anita Chukwumfumnaya Obidi, known as Korra Obidi. The resolution recognizes her career as a singer, dancer, and model - including an AFRIMMA nomination and appearances on shows like *So You Think You Can Dance* - and her community impact. It has no binding effect or policy changes; it simply formally honors her achievements. The U.S. House of Representatives adopted it to express appreciation for her work, with no direct impact on laws, regulations, or affected groups.
